Telemark Level Two

This five day course focuses towards teaching intermediate telemark skiing. It comprises the New Zealand telemark progression, techniques for teaching and communication skills. Telemark skier analysis, an introduction to high performance turns, bumps and off piste as well as demonstration criteria through intermediate turns with pole plants edged, carving turns and off piste skills. You will gain a full understanding and application of situational skiing.

Summary

Length: 5 days

Certification resource: The NZSIA Telemark Manual is required reading for this course.

Pre-requisites: You must be an associate member or full member NZSIA and hold a Telemark Level One Telemark Certification or equivalent international qualification.

Assessment Process

Assessment is on-going during the course where we are looking for consistency and development in your telemarking, with a teaching exam on the final day with real students. The Level Two Certification has a large focus on personal skill development as well as the teaching progression and techniques.
